Maybe someone can help me out with my problem.
Went to start my 95 E320 yesterday afternoon and ASR light came on.
Turned car off and went to restart, heard small pop and everything went dead.
No insturment lights, no interior lights, no seats, no horn, no head or parking lights.
I checked the overload relay and the fuse is good.
Any thoughts before it gets towed to Goldens Bridge?

Checck the battery. try jumpstarting from another good battery. a battery test would be great if dont have 1 remove batery and most auto shops will test for free . if battery ok . check all the ceramic fuses under hood left side by brake booster make sure use a test light these use will sometime looks good but have a hairline crack and not conduct full power also run your finger through the middle across the metal strip if in doubt replace! once car is started use a volt meter pos. on pos. batt. terminal and neg.(black) lead on neg. post batt. engine running should read min.13.2v if under 12,7 the voltage regulator on alternator is bad but its replaceable seperatly . remove neg. cable batt. with small phillips head screwdriver remove 2 screws at rear alternator pull regulator out the carbon brushes (rubbing blocks) should be springy and the carbon brushes some what square. and abount 1/2 inch long at least

Thanks for the information.
You were right it was a dead battery.
My mechanic jumped it in the garage and brought it down to his shop and re-charged it.
So far its been good, its charging and started the car several times in 5 degree weather with no problems.
